Best Practices for Sending Mail to the IRS
When mailing physical documents to the IRS Utah address, certain protocols ensure your submission is received and acted upon without issue. Always use certified mail with a return receipt requested to confirm delivery. Clearly label the exterior of the envelope with the specific department or form number if applicable, and never send original documents unless explicitly instructed to do so; photocopies are generally preferred to protect your private information in case of loss during transit.
